Optimizing Your Google Business Profile for Local Search
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is your digital storefront and the cornerstone of local SEO. It’s often the first impression a customer has of your business.
- Claim and Verify: First, secure ownership of your profile to prove you’re the legitimate owner.
- Complete All Fields: Ensure your business name, address, phone number, hours, and services are 100% accurate and up-to-date.
- Use High-Quality Media: Upload professional photos and videos of your business, team, and work to visually engage customers.
- Leverage Google Posts & Q&A: Share updates, offers, and events with Posts. Proactively answer common questions in the Q&A section to show you’re helpful and engaged.
- Define Service Areas: Clearly list all towns you serve, from Lawrence to Southern New Hampshire, to connect with customers across your entire region.

Mastering Location-Based Keywords and Content for local SEO Essex
Keywords connect what you offer with what your customers are searching for. For local SEO Essex, this means focusing on geo-specific terms.
Using keyword research tools, we identify what people in Essex County and the Merrimack Valley are searching for. We focus on long-tail, geo-specific keywords like “emergency plumber Andover” or “commercial insurance agency Haverhill.” These high-intent phrases indicate a searcher who is ready to make a decision.
These keywords are then naturally integrated into your site’s on-page SEO elements, including title tags, meta descriptions, and headers. For businesses serving multiple towns, creating dedicated service pages (e.g., ‘Landscaping in Newburyport,’ ‘Landscaping in Ipswich’) is a powerful strategy to rank in each community.
Ensuring NAP Consistency and Building Local Citations
N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) consistency is critical. Search engines need to see the exact same information for your business across the web to trust your location and legitimacy. Inconsistent data confuses search algorithms and hurts your rankings.
We build local citations—mentions of your NAP on important online directories like your Google Business Profile, Yelp, Facebook, and industry-specific sites (like Angi for home services). We also audit these citations regularly to find and fix incorrect information, strengthening your digital footprint and building trust with search engines.
Why Mobile Optimization is Crucial for Local Success
Most local searches happen on smartphones, and Google uses mobile-first indexing, meaning your mobile site’s performance primarily determines your rank. A poor mobile experience will lose you customers instantly. Key elements for mobile success include:
- Fast Page Speed: Your site must load in the blink of an eye. We achieve this by compressing images and streamlining code.
- Seamless User Experience: Ensure easy navigation on a small screen without requiring users to pinch or zoom.
- Click-to-Call Functionality: Allow users to tap your phone number to call you directly, removing friction.
- Responsive Design: Your website must automatically adapt its layout to any screen size, from a phone to a desktop.

The Power of Customer Reviews and Reputation Management
Customer reviews are essential for local SEO. Google’s algorithm favors businesses with a strong, positive, and recent review profile. Your potential customers are looking at your star rating before they decide to contact you.
- Actively Request Reviews: Make it easy for happy customers to leave feedback. A simple follow-up email with a direct link to your Google Business Profile review page works wonders.
- Respond to All Reviews: Thank positive reviewers and address negative feedback professionally and publicly. This shows prospective customers in Andover and beyond that you are engaged and committed to customer satisfaction.
A steady stream of recent, positive reviews builds immense trust and directly impacts your local ranking.

Best Practices for Local Link Building in the Merrimack Valley
Local link building is about earning trust signals from other reputable local websites. High-quality local links tell Google you’re an important part of the community. For local SEO Essex, effective strategies include:
- Local Partnerships: Collaborate with non-competing businesses in your area for cross-promotion and linking opportunities.
- Community Sponsorships: Sponsoring a local team in Peabody or a charity event in Haverhill earns a link and shows community investment.
- Guest Posting: Write for local blogs or news sites to establish your expertise and gain a valuable backlink.
- Chamber of Commerce Membership: Joining organizations like the Greater Haverhill or North Shore Chamber of Commerce typically provides an authoritative local link from their directory.
- Creating Local Resources: Develop helpful content, like a guide to local family activities, that other sites will naturally want to link to.
Using Local Schema and Social Media to Boost Signals
Two underused tools can give you an edge: schema markup and social media.
-
Local Schema Markup: This is code added to your website that gives search engines detailed information about your business (address, hours, reviews). It can help you earn “rich snippets” in search results, like star ratings, which improve click-through rates and help you stand out.
-
Social Media Signals: While not a direct ranking factor, an active social media presence builds brand awareness and local signals that Google notices. Engage with your community in the Merrimack Valley, use local hashtags like #EssexCountyMA, and geo-tag your posts. This activity leads to more direct searches for your brand and strengthens your overall digital presence.

How long does it take to see results from Local SEO efforts?
Local SEO is a long-term investment. While small improvements may appear in the first few weeks, expect noticeable results in 3-6 months and significant impact within 6-12 months of consistent effort. The timeline depends on factors like your market competition, your starting point, and your budget. Consistency is the most critical element for success.
